Tip: 使用LiteLoaderBDS可以一键安装资源包/Addon

1. 复制资源包

打开BDS所在目录,将资源包解压并复制至resource_packs文件夹下

2. 编辑配置

打开worlds文件夹,打开你的服务器正在使用的地图的文件夹
在地图文件夹内创建world_resource_packs.json
在json文件中填入以下内容:

[
	{
		"pack_id" : "3e15339d-aa47-114f-71ab-79b3cfb7f4c4",
		"version" : [ 1, 0, 2 ]
	}
]

其中,pack_id是目标资源包的uuid,version是资源包版本,可以在资源包文件夹内的manifest.json中找到
以下是manifest.json的例子:

{
        "format_version": 2,
        "header": {
            "description": "§eBETweaker",
            "name": "BETweaker",
            "uuid": "3e15339d-aa47-114f-71ab-79b3cfb7f4c4", 
            "version": [1, 0, 2],
            "min_engine_version": [1, 13, 0]
        },
        "modules": [
          {
            "description": "§eBETweaker",
            "type": "resources",
            "uuid": "81a2fc7b-02ea-a36f-0d13-22cb07bcdde1",
            "version": [1, 0, 2]
          }
        ]
}

json中headeruuid项就是该资源包的uuid,version就是该资源包的版本,你只需要将这两项内的文本分别粘贴到world_resource_packs.json中的pack_id项和version项,就可以完成资源包的安装了
如果你需要安装多个资源包,只需要像下面这样修改world_resource_packs.json并填上对应资源包的uuid和version:

[
	{
		"pack_id" : "3e15339d-aa47-114f-71ab-79b3cfb7f4c4",
		"version" : [ 1, 0, 2 ]
	},
    {
		"pack_id" : "af36cfc9-26b0-4fd3-8b90-eb5d67f65488",
		"version" : [ 1, 0, 0 ]
	}
]